Trump trifft mit neuen Schlägen gegen den Iran und einer Warnung an Europa beim NATO-Gipfel ein

Neue US-Angriffe auf den Iran und erneute Streitigkeiten mit den europäischen Verbündeten haben den NATO-Gipfel in Ankara überschattet.

Die NATO-Spitzen kamen am Mittwoch in Ankara zusammen, in der Hoffnung, das Bekenntnis von Präsident Donald Trump zum Bündnis zu sichern, während Spannungen über den Iran und die Lastenteilung erneut die Tagesordnung dominieren.

Das Treffen findet statt, nachdem die USA eine neue Welle von Angriffen auf den Iran gestartet und eine Lizenz widerrufen haben, die Teheran den Verkauf von Öl erlaubte, was Befürchtungen schürt, dass ein fragiler Waffenstillstand zusammenbrechen könnte.

Wichtige Details

Trump traf in Ankara ein und kritisierte die NATO-Verbündeten für das, was er als mangelnde Unterstützung während des US-israelischen Konflikts mit dem Iran bezeichnete. Er sagte, die USA hätten „Hunderte von Milliarden Dollar“ ausgegeben, um Verbündete zu verteidigen, ohne im Gegenzug genügend Rückhalt zu erhalten.

NATO-Generalsekretär Mark Rutte verteidigte die jüngsten US-Militäraktionen, nannte die Angriffe „absolut notwendig“ und beschuldigte den Iran, den Waffenstillstand verletzt zu haben.

Im Vorfeld des Gipfels kündigten die NATO-Mitglieder Rüstungsgeschäfte im Wert von mindestens 50 Milliarden Dollar an, um zu demonstrieren, dass Europa die Verteidigungsausgaben erhöht und seine Abhängigkeit von Washington verringert.

Trump entfachte auch die Spannungen mit Dänemark aufs Neue, indem er sagte, Grönland sollte von den Vereinigten Staaten kontrolliert werden. Die dänische Ministerpräsidentin Mette Frederiksen entgegnete, dass Grönland „nicht zum Verkauf“ stehe.

Marktreaktion

Der erneute Konflikt im Nahen Osten hält die Anleger in Atem, was die Ölpreise stützt und die Nachfrage nach sicheren Häfen erhöht. Verteidigungsaktien bleiben im Fokus, da sich die NATO-Mitglieder zu höheren Militärausgaben verpflichten.

Warum es wichtig ist

Für Händler könnte die Kombination aus geopolitischen Spannungen, Unsicherheit auf dem Energiemarkt und Fragen zur NATO-Einheit die Volatilität bei Währungen, Rohstoffen und globalen Aktien erhöhen.

Anleger werden genau beobachten, ob es den NATO-Spitzen gelingt, die Spannungen mit Washington abzubauen und ob der Waffenstillstand zwischen den USA und dem Iran in den kommenden Tagen hält.
